Amaewhule said the notice would be formally served to the governor within seven days. This is the second attempt by the Assembly to remove Fubara and his deputy, following a similar attempt in March 2025.

At that time, tensions in the state prompted intervention by President Tinubu, who brokered a reconciliation between Fubara, the FCT Minister Nyesom Wike, and the lawmakers, allowing the governor to return after six months.
